Frequently Asked Questions
Get answers to common questions about Quick Weave.
A Quick Weave is a sew-in or glue-assisted method where wefts are attached to a braided base or scalp, creating instant length and volume. At Hairfinity, we prioritize gentle techniques and secure placement to protect your natural hair while delivering a polished look.
With proper maintenance and quality materials, a Quick Weave can last three to six weeks. Longevity depends on aftercare, hair growth rate, and activity level; scheduled touch-ups or professional removal are recommended to maintain scalp health and style integrity.
If improperly installed or left too long, weaves can cause stress and breakage. At Hairfinity, we use protective methods, proper tension, and advise regular maintenance to minimize risk. Professional removal and periodic rest for your hair keep it healthy.
Yes. Use gentle, sulfate-free shampoos and avoid soaking the base excessively. Pat dry and use low-heat styling tools when necessary. We provide detailed aftercare instructions and recommend scheduled appointments for professional cleansing and maintenance to preserve both weave and natural hair.

Gentle cleansing, minimal manipulation, and nightly wrapping or bonnet use extend wear. Avoid heavy oils near the base, moisturize ends, and schedule touch-ups every few weeks. Follow salon instructions and return for professional removal to prevent damage.
